Before joining Grubb & Ellis, Grooters was a senior associate with the Denver office of Marcus & Millichap. Over the past several years he has sold over $75 million of retail investment property.

Hashimoto came to Grubb & Ellis after four years with the Denver office of Marcus & Millichap, where he was one of the youngest sales managers in the 30-year history of the company. Early in 2002, Hashimoto moved into brokerage, specializing in the acquisition and disposition of retail properties throughout the Denver metropolitan area and the Front Range.

"We are particularly excited about the addition of this talented team to our office and believe that their retail focus broadens our ability to serve our clients," says Charlie Davis, managing director in the Denver office.

"We really believe that the business platform at Grubb & Ellis will enable us to provide our clients with superior services and support," Hashimoto says.
